2 May 2009, 12:11 PM ![]() | what introduces species are you doing? i am doing camphor laurel at the Orara River and Valley and some impacs are: ABIOTIC *allelopathy - release of toxins into soil --> decrease germination of native plants *decrease in light via shade *old top heavy trees can fall into creeks --> increase in erosion *root systems disrupt built structures e.g. pipe, concrete BIOTIC *decrease in native plants therefore disruption of native food web *increase in food for some native animals e.g. birds *poisions may enter water therefore possible increase in disease and death in aquatic niches Strategies used to minimise impacts: *local landcare group initiated camphor laurel eradication scheme involving removal via weeding of small seedlings, chain sawing large trees then poisioning stumps. *local residents hand weed for seedlings it is supposed to be a LOCAL ecosystem so this might not even help you... i do have notes on the mosquito fish and lantana if anyone is interested.... hope ive helped!!
